1. (n.) Gibson
a dry martini cocktail garnished with a pearl onion.
2. (n.) Gibson
Althea, born 1927, U.S. tennis player.
3. Gibson
Charles Dana, 1867–1944, U.S. artist and illustrator.

| Definition of 'Gibson' |
Princeton's WordNet |
|
1. (noun) Gibson, C. D. Gibson, Charles Dana Gibson
United States illustrator remembered for his creation of the `Gibson girl' (1867-1944)
2. (noun) Gibson, Mel Gibson, Mel Columcille Gerard Gibson
Australian actor (born in the United States in 1956)
3. (noun) Gibson, Althea Gibson
United States tennis player who was the first Black woman player to win all the major world singles titles (1927-2003)
